The background field formalism is used to implement nonperturbative QCD
contributions into diagrammatic technic at $T>0$. The leading terms both in the
confining and nonconfining phase are identified at large $N_c$ and the
transition temperature is calculated in this limit, which appears to be in good
agreement with the Monte Carlo calculations.
